Data In :: Data Out
The Archives Hub as part of a national resource discovery vision
1) Always think about flexible approaches in order to open up and maximise the potential of your data
2) Think visual, but combine this with a solid backbone that provides good content and context
3) 'Data out' relies upon the quality of 'data in'. Look for effective ways to maintain the quality of the data
coming in.
